Summary

Dr. Gregory Doyle is a family medicine physician who earned his medical degree from Virginia Commonwealth University School of Medicine. With nearly five decades of practice experience, he brings extensive knowledge to comprehensive primary care. Dr. Doyle speaks multiple languages including Chinese, Spanish, English, and French, allowing him to serve a diverse patient population.

Dr. Doyle practices at the Clark K Sleeth Family Medicine Center and maintains hospital privileges at West Virginia University Medicine Children's Hospital in Morgantown, West Virginia. He focuses on treating respiratory conditions such as chronic bronchitis and COPD, as well as chronic lung disease. His practice includes important preventive services like breast cancer screening and diagnostic procedures such as upper gastrointestinal endoscopy. Patients rate Dr. Doyle 2.3 out of 5 stars on Vitals.
